On Sat, Jun 23, 2012 at 03:58:40PM -0500, Chris Bennett wrote:
> Here is the port for p5-Locale-Maketext-Lexicon
>
> I need to test the ports that depend on it.
> Any help with that would be appreciated, especially rt, which I have
> never used myself
>
> Thanks
> Chris Bennett
>
New diff
? p5-Locale-Maketext-Lexicon.diff
Index: Makefile
===================================================================
RCS file: /cvs/ports/devel/p5-Locale-Maketext-Lexicon/Makefile,v
retrieving revision 1.10
diff -u -r1.10 Makefile
--- Makefile 3 Dec 2010 11:44:32 -0000 1.10
+++ Makefile 23 Jun 2012 22:14:36 -0000
@@ -3,15 +3,23 @@
COMMENT= use other catalog formats in Locale::Maketext
MODULES= cpan
-DISTNAME= Locale-Maketext-Lexicon-0.47
-REVISION= 0
+DISTNAME= Locale-Maketext-Lexicon-0.79
CATEGORIES= devel
-USE_GROFF = Yes
-# GPL
-PERMIT_PACKAGE_CDROM= Yes
-PERMIT_PACKAGE_FTP= Yes
-PERMIT_DISTFILES_CDROM= Yes
-PERMIT_DISTFILES_FTP= Yes
+# MIT
+PERMIT_PACKAGE_CDROM= Yes
+PERMIT_PACKAGE_FTP= Yes
+PERMIT_DISTFILES_CDROM= Yes
+PERMIT_DISTFILES_FTP= Yes
+
+RUN_DEPENDS= textproc/p5-PPI>=1.203 \
+ devel/p5-YAML>=0.66 \
+ www/p5-HTML-Parser>=3.56 \
+ textproc/p5-Template>=2.20 \
+ textproc/p5-Lingua-EN-Sentence>=0.25
+
+BUILD_DEPENDS= ${RUN_DEPENDS}
+
+REGRESS_DEPENDS= devel/p5-Test-Pod>=1.00
.include <bsd.port.mk>
Index: distinfo
===================================================================
RCS file: /cvs/ports/devel/p5-Locale-Maketext-Lexicon/distinfo,v
retrieving revision 1.5
diff -u -r1.5 distinfo
--- distinfo 5 Apr 2007 15:38:01 -0000 1.5
+++ distinfo 23 Jun 2012 22:14:36 -0000
@@ -1,5 +1,5 @@
-MD5 (Locale-Maketext-Lexicon-0.47.tar.gz) = FnVjAQ9vRnr8Yf5U5ackSg==
-RMD160 (Locale-Maketext-Lexicon-0.47.tar.gz) = ONqCWPlIqGVehcTZvv4jYefnKRc=
-SHA1 (Locale-Maketext-Lexicon-0.47.tar.gz) = YG1/v/OBg/p0pLZ91NYw/ujEzpE=
-SHA256 (Locale-Maketext-Lexicon-0.47.tar.gz) =
kMqXPVlw4epHlHjUsphXzjJdZ7PCNiOcxWzkEeICYCU=
-SIZE (Locale-Maketext-Lexicon-0.47.tar.gz) = 31820
+MD5 (Locale-Maketext-Lexicon-0.79.tar.gz) = JEF1i6AxphmYGmJqRtXzxg==
+RMD160 (Locale-Maketext-Lexicon-0.79.tar.gz) = Z0+OI+pzNfoyhtTLrJK5+QDz6RY=
+SHA1 (Locale-Maketext-Lexicon-0.79.tar.gz) = 3DdOWzrIxokRbbwlm5MFBfo4VqY=
+SHA256 (Locale-Maketext-Lexicon-0.79.tar.gz) =
vW6ZZAhSmJCBcb/xn1fuuVksq2x0MDhltOqpIXTtnCk=
+SIZE (Locale-Maketext-Lexicon-0.79.tar.gz) = 116244
Index: pkg/PLIST
===================================================================
RCS file: /cvs/ports/devel/p5-Locale-Maketext-Lexicon/pkg/PLIST,v
retrieving revision 1.1.1.1
diff -u -r1.1.1.1 PLIST
--- pkg/PLIST 8 Dec 2004 18:36:18 -0000 1.1.1.1
+++ pkg/PLIST 23 Jun 2012 22:14:36 -0000
@@ -1,9 +1,19 @@
-@comment $OpenBSD: PLIST,v 1.1.1.1 2004/12/08 18:36:18 msf Exp $
+@comment $OpenBSD$
bin/xgettext.pl
${P5SITE}/Locale/
${P5SITE}/Locale/Maketext/
${P5SITE}/Locale/Maketext/Extract/
${P5SITE}/Locale/Maketext/Extract.pm
+${P5SITE}/Locale/Maketext/Extract/Plugin/
+${P5SITE}/Locale/Maketext/Extract/Plugin/Base.pm
+${P5SITE}/Locale/Maketext/Extract/Plugin/FormFu.pm
+${P5SITE}/Locale/Maketext/Extract/Plugin/Generic.pm
+${P5SITE}/Locale/Maketext/Extract/Plugin/Mason.pm
+${P5SITE}/Locale/Maketext/Extract/Plugin/PPI.pm
+${P5SITE}/Locale/Maketext/Extract/Plugin/Perl.pm
+${P5SITE}/Locale/Maketext/Extract/Plugin/TT2.pm
+${P5SITE}/Locale/Maketext/Extract/Plugin/TextTemplate.pm
+${P5SITE}/Locale/Maketext/Extract/Plugin/YAML.pm
${P5SITE}/Locale/Maketext/Extract/Run.pm
${P5SITE}/Locale/Maketext/Lexicon/
${P5SITE}/Locale/Maketext/Lexicon.pm
@@ -13,6 +23,16 @@
${P5SITE}/Locale/Maketext/Lexicon/Tie.pm
@man man/man1/xgettext.pl.1
@man man/man3p/Locale::Maketext::Extract.3p
+@man man/man3p/Locale::Maketext::Extract::Plugin::Base.3p
+@man man/man3p/Locale::Maketext::Extract::Plugin::FormFu.3p
+@man man/man3p/Locale::Maketext::Extract::Plugin::Generic.3p
+@man man/man3p/Locale::Maketext::Extract::Plugin::Mason.3p
+@man man/man3p/Locale::Maketext::Extract::Plugin::PPI.3p
+@man man/man3p/Locale::Maketext::Extract::Plugin::Perl.3p
+@man man/man3p/Locale::Maketext::Extract::Plugin::TT2.3p
+@man man/man3p/Locale::Maketext::Extract::Plugin::TextTemplate.3p
+@man man/man3p/Locale::Maketext::Extract::Plugin::YAML.3p
+@man man/man3p/Locale::Maketext::Extract::Run.3p
@man man/man3p/Locale::Maketext::Lexicon.3p
@man man/man3p/Locale::Maketext::Lexicon::Auto.3p
@man man/man3p/Locale::Maketext::Lexicon::Gettext.3p